Roof gutter repair services involve fixing and restoring the system that channels rainwater away from a property’s roof and foundation. Over time, gutters can develop issues such as leaks, sagging, or detached sections due to age, weather, or improper installation. Repair work typically includes sealing leaks, realigning misaligned gutters, replacing damaged sections, and ensuring that downspouts are clear and properly connected. These repairs help maintain the integrity of the gutter system, preventing water from pooling on the roof or spilling over the sides during heavy rain.

Addressing gutter problems through timely repairs can help prevent a range of property damage issues. When gutters are damaged or clogged, water can overflow and cause erosion around the foundation, leading to basement flooding or structural issues. Leaking or sagging gutters may also result in water seeping into the roof or walls, promoting mold growth and wood rot. Repairing these issues promptly ensures that rainwater is effectively diverted away from the home, reducing the risk of costly repairs and preserving the property’s overall condition.

The overview below groups typical Roof Gutter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Howard County,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or gutter repairs, such as fixing leaks or replacing a few sections, generally range from $150-$400.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ed.

Moderate Repairs - Larger repairs, including extensive patching or replacing multiple gutter sections, can cost between $400-$1,200. These projects are common for homes with aging or damaged gutter systems requiring more extensive work.

Full Gutter Replacement - Replacing an entire gutter system usually costs between $1,200-$3,500. Many homeowners opt for full replacement when gutters are severely worn or damaged beyond simple repairs.

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ex gutter projects such as custom installations or high-capacity systems can reach $3,500+ but are less common. Local contractors can provide detailed estimates based on specific property need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s that roof gutters need repair? Signs include water overflowing during rain, sagging or detachment from the roof, and visible debris buildup that causes blockages.

Why is gutter repair important for a roof’s health? Properly functioning gutters prevent water damage to the roof and foundation, helping to avoid costly repairs later.

What types of gutter repair services do local contractors typically offer? They often handle leak fixing, re-sealing joints, replacing damaged sections, and securing loose gutters.

Can gutter repair help prevent water damage to my home? Yes, fixing leaks and ensuring proper drainage can reduce water intrusion that may harm the roof, walls, and foundation.

How do I know if my gutters are beyond repair and need replacement? When gutters are severely rusted, cracked, or have extensive damage that cannot be effectively repaired, replacement may be recommended by service providers.
